As a robot with a failed sensor cannot directly observe its neighbors, it would be unable to participate in coordinated coverage control. To address this issue, we propose a two-part method. First, a relative position estimation strategy enables the failed robot to infer the positions of its neighbors by using their shared observations and a dead-reckoning process based on communicated velocity data. Second, a motion control strategy guides the failed robot to a location where the overall sensor coverage area can be maximally recovered. The proposed strategies are designed to operate in a distributed manner by using only local communication. The effectiveness of the two-part method is demonstrated through experiments with physical robots and numerical simulations. The results reveal that sensor coverage can be maintained or restored even after sensor failures.
